UNDERWORLD BREACH IS IT! The combo deck is making big strides in the Legacy format, and today we go over some of the tools YOU can use to beat it. Stefan's list, for reference: Maindeck: 4 Flooded Strand 4 Scalding Tarn 2 Prismatic Vista 2 Snow-Covered Island 1 Snow-Covered Plains 1 Snow-Covered Mountain 1 Tundra 1 Volcanic Island 4 Lion's Eye Diamond 4 Lotus Petal 3 Enlightened Tutor 4 Brainstorm 4 Ponder 4 Preordain 1 Seal of Removal 1 Seal of Cleansing 4 Brain Freeze 1 Thassa's Oracle 4 Underworld Breach 1 Grinding Station 4 Force of Will 1 Defense Grid 2 Orim's Chant 1 Pact of Negation 1 Spell Pierce Sideboard: 2 Silence 4 Swords to Plowshares 2 Monastery Mentor 2 Chain of Vapor 2 Wear / Tear 2 Serenity 1 Force of Negation
